Do not randomly message your clients. Always have something important to say when you message them. Mobile marketing has been known to fail when businesses become too casual with their text messages. Customers aren’t looking for humorous, personal messages from a business they patronize. They’re looking for valuable information and ways to save money.
The key to mobile marketing is to keep your message short and to the point. Make sure your message is concise and understandable.

Implement an A/B testing routine to find the most user friendly mobile page. Make sure you run as many tests in a variety of ways that you can. You want to make sure all the content you put up works. Make two distinct versions labeled A and B of your landing page, then test extensively to see which of the two lands you the most sales. Keep whichever page is more successful.
